Association between the HLA-B 15:02 allele and carbamazepine-induced Stevens-Johnson syndrome/toxic epidermal necrolysis in Han individuals of northeastern China

Background: this study examined the significant association between carbamazepine (cbz)-induced stevens-johnson syndrome (sjs)/toxic epidermal necrolysis (ten) and hla-b15:02 in epilepsy patients of han ethnicity living in northeastern china. methods: cbz-sjs/ten patients and cbz-tolerant control patients were genotyped for hla-b15:02 by pcr amplification using sequence-specific primers. patients then were evaluated for hla genotypes using pcr with sequence-based typing. results: eight of 35 cbz-sjs/ten patients carried hla-b15:02 (22.9%) versus 2 of 125 in cbz-tolerant control patients (or = 18.222,95% ci = 3.662-90.662,p = 0.000). our results suggest that hla-b15:02 is necessary but is not sufficient to produce sjs/ten following cbz treatment among han individuals from northeastern china. other hla alleles,including a33:03,b58:01,c03:02,dqb103:03,and drb107:01 may be associated weakly with cbz-sjs/ten. conclusions: our results are not consistent with previous studies reporting a strong association between hla-b15:02 and cbz-sjs/ten among individuals from southern,southwestern,and central china. other genes may be more tightly associated with cbz-sjs/ten. screening for hla-b15:02 still may be recommended for patients in northeastern china before starting cbz.copyright © 2013 by institute of pharmacology polish academy of sciences.
